It would be great if I could play The Long Dark with a friend! Working together to find resources and complete certain objectives. Picking your mate up after he's got attacked by a wolf and bandage him/her up. Working together as a 'pack' to hunt prey.

I play a lot of Dead Island with a friend which we enjoy very much. If this got added to TLD it would double the enjoyment! :D

This is a very popular and regularly recurring idea. The main problem with it is that the game engine would require a huge adjustment to it to make the game even run that way at a minimum quality.

Another large problem is the idea of time. One of the most common activities required in the game is to go to sleep or cook or craft or any timed activity which skips time. This would not be possible in multiplayer and would mean you'd have to sit and wait for activities which can take several hours to pass. In game's such as Minecraft having all players perform the same task but in this game the diversity of possibilities is far too great.

Another more ethical problem with it is that the game is supposed to be a "thoughtful" and "explorative" game. Introducing multiplayer would take the quiet out of our very special apocalypse when you end up arguing with your friends about who's fault it is you're now dead.

Can you imagine the game's social background if the majority of it's gamer feed content was people doing comedical lets plays of the game.

Can see the reason people want it but I think it is definitely a bad idea.

If you take a look at Portal 2 (a brilliant game) that has a serious yet comedic single player but then a seperate friendly co op mode but something like that simply wouldn't work in this very meaningful and philosophical game

Co-op and multiplayer are impossible considering how the game works, mostly the mentioned "time" issue.

I may suggest an alternative -  a survival competition. Play with your friends the TLD, with fresh starts and same game modes and challenges - and compete in who can get further into the game, while constantly playing side-by-side. This, I think, can substitute the fun of a Multiplayer for this game quite well.
